Hello everyone,
I’m currently working on customizing the Agent Workspace in ServiceNow (SOW), and I’d like to modify the behavior of the "Accept" button that appears for agents in the Inbox.
Specifically, I want to know:
Where is the "Accept" button configured in the Agent Workspace?
Is it part of a UI Action, UI Component (via UI Builder), or controlled through AWA (Advanced Work Assignment)
How can I locate and customize or remove this button
Any guidance or references to documentation would be greatly appreciated

Hi @Akhila P,
I searched past community post but it seems difficult to deactivate Accept button.
If you want to assign ticket automatically to agent without choices(Accept/Reject), you can use Assignment Rule.
